Introducing Platypus

Introducing Platypus. A new product from Phototropic Productions designed to simplify time-tracking and billing.

Born out of a need to accurately track time spent on tasks and bill our clients, Platypus was created.

It's built using live, instantly editable functionality. Clients and Tasks can be created and deleted without reloading a page. Timers can be started and stopped, recording time to the minute while you work.

Platypus is also intuitively programmed so that wherever you see the standard 'Text' cursor when you mouse over text, you can click on the text to edit it live. Normally the Text cursor is used in web browser to signify any normal text, but in Platypus it means a lot more.

It has a built in invoice creation tool which automatically rounds your time to intervals specified by you, either 15/30 or 60 minutes.

The whole application is stylishly packaged in a pleasing but intuitive interface.
